I play with a G27 wheel. Honestly I don't know how mouse and key board would be for this since its is so realistic. They have different degrees of assist so the game can be arcadey but if you have a wheel and race on pro like I do, every assist is turned off. I have to heel toe and rev match my down shift in order for the rearend of the car to not swig around on me and put the car in the dirt.
